Quick answer

This names the sons of Kenaz, including Othniel, Israel's first judge. It quietly links the genealogy to a well-known deliverer.

Overview

Othniel, son of Kenaz, was the first of the judges whom God raised up to rescue Israel (Judges 3:9-11). His appearance here roots that deliverer firmly within Judah's family tree. The Chronicler's lists are not mere records but reminders that God repeatedly raised up saviors from among his people, foreshadowing the ultimate Deliverer, Jesus Christ.
